Leaving Parma, you will first stop at a cheese factory to see how milk is transformed into Parmigiano Reggiano. You will also discover how this cheese, devoid of any chemical additives, can be aged for years to improve its quality. You will then learn to recognize the various aging stages by enjoying a tasting led by an expert.

Proceed to learn about Parma Ham. In the ham producing house, you will see every phase of the curing of the meat and then taste the final result, yielded by meticulous ageing. Move on to a local restaurant where you can enjoy all the delicious products of the area, including local wines such as Lambrusco and Malvasia. Your menu includes local cured meats, as well as the tortelli d’erbetta, a round shaped pasta stuffed with ricotta and herbs which is a local specialty. For dessert, you will try the famous sbrisolona and other dry cakes. Your lunch will also include water, wine and coffee.
